Key ideas from Pete Buttigieg

  • "First of all, the debt path we're on is not sustainable" - Pete, acknowledging bipartisan failure on fiscal responsibility
  • Pete argues wealthy individuals pay too little tax, citing multi-billion dollar corporations paying lower effective rates than teachers or firefighters
  • Biden's $7 billion EV charging program deliberately prioritized state-led innovation and American manufacturing over speed, targeting 2030 completion
  • "I think identity has become too central to how my party thinks" - Pete, addressing Democratic party's focus on identity politics
  • Less than 40 of 435 House seats are competitive due to gerrymandering, forcing candidates to appeal only to primary voters
  • Pete warns current wealth concentration exceeds levels any republic has historically survived, expressing concern AI could worsen inequality
